WebNov 26, 2024 · From framing nailers to staplers, carpenters and DIYers use many different types of nailers to fasten lumber together. The most common types of nailers are finish nailers, brad nailers, and framing nailers. Framing nailers accomplish heavy-duty framing tasks using large, 3-inch nails. Brad nailers use small-gauge nails to nail delicate trim. WebA brad nailer is considered a beneficial tool for light framing work. It also adds strength and stability to the joints. Many DIYers choose this tool for light framework, as well as affordability. Most importantly, the framing nailer cannot perform the finishing work that a brad nailer can. WebDec 13, 2024 · A brad nailer is a tool that is used to drive small nails, usually 18 gauge or smaller, into wood. They are used for finish work and trim work where a small head is desired and the holding power of a larger nail is not needed.
